学习PHP程序可以按照以下步骤进行:
搭建基础环境
安装PHP解释器,例如Apache、Nginx或IIS。
选择一个集成开发环境(IDE),如PHPStorm或Visual Studio Code。
配置本地服务器,例如Apache或Nginx。
学习基础语法
理解变量、数据类型(如字符串、整数、浮点数、布尔值、数组、对象等)。
学习控制结构,如if-else语句、循环结构(如for、while、foreach)。
掌握函数和数组的使用,包括自定义函数和数组的创建、遍历、排序等操作。
实践编码
编写简单的PHP程序,如“Hello World”程序,以巩固基础语法。
尝试处理一些实际任务,例如表单数据验证、文件操作等。
深入学习进阶内容
学习面向对象编程(OOP),包括类、对象、封装、继承和多态。
掌握数据库操作,如连接MySQL数据库、执行SQL查询和更新记录。
学习HTTP协议和Web请求的工作原理,以便更好地编写Web应用程序。
使用框架和库
学习并使用流行的PHP框架,如Laravel、Symfony或CodeIgniter,以简化开发流程。
熟悉常用的PHP库,例如Guzzle用于HTTP请求、RedBeanPHP用于ORM等。
构建项目
从简单的项目开始,如个人博客或留言板,逐步构建更复杂的功能齐全的应用程序。
参与开源项目,贡献代码并从他人身上学习。
调试和优化
学习使用调试工具,如Xdebug,来识别和修复代码中的错误。
优化代码性能,了解PHP的性能优化技巧。
持续学习和社区参与
阅读PHP官方文档,了解最新的特性和最佳实践。
参与在线论坛和社区,如Stack Overflow、PHP Reddit,与其他开发者交流经验。
通过以上步骤,你可以逐步掌握PHP编程,并能够开发出功能完善的Web应用程序。记住,实践是学习编程的关键,多写代码、多尝试新事物是提高技能的有效方法。